I tried to obtain debug information from Mesa but was unable to do so (i.e. starting Blender with `MESA_DEBUG=context CYCLES_OPENCL_SPLIT_KERNEL_TEST=1 ./blender` did not generate any visible debug information).
What I did instead, is run Blender via gdb which then gave the attached stack trace at the time of crash. Looking at the trace, it appears like the crash is inside LLVM.
What is the best way to debug this further?
P.S.: As I just updated to Ubuntu 17.10 (Beta 2), I've also attached new glxinfo and clinfo output.
you can use CLOVER_DEBUG=clc,llvm,native CLOVER_DEBUG_FILE=blender to force clover to dump compiled CL programs (it should produce several dump files for .clc .ll .asm). Make sure the kernels are compiled and not loaded fomr ~/.cache/cycles/kernels
From there you can run and debug LLVM on the command line.
Note that I have been unable to reproduce this. blender-2.79 on OpenCL 1.1 Mesa 17.4.0-devel (git-138adc72e7) AMD Radeon R7 Graphics (CARRIZO / DRM 3.18.0 / 4.11.0-ROC-SC, LLVM 5.0.1) AMD Radeon (TM) R7 M340 (ICELAND / DRM 3.18.0 / 4.11.0-ROC-SC, LLVM 5.0.1)
instead it hits MAX_GLOBAL_BUFFERS assertion in radeonsi pipe driver. bumping the limit renders a picture albeit much different from CPU rendering
